Area Information

Omaha

Omaha, NE is a bustling city in the heart of the Midwest, offering a unique blend of urban amenities and Midwestern charm. Founded in 1854, it lies along the western banks of the Missouri River. As the largest city in Nebraska, Omaha is a vibrant economic hub with a diverse range of industries driving its growth. Home to several Fortune 500 companies, including Berkshire Hathaway and Mutual of Omaha, the city boasts a robust financial sector alongside a thriving healthcare industry, with institutions like the University of Nebraska Medical Center leading the way in medical research and innovation.

Culturally, Omaha is a haven for arts and entertainment enthusiasts. The historic Old Market District in downtown Omaha is a vibrant hub of activity, featuring art galleries, boutiques shops, and acclaimed restaurants. Museums like The Durham Museum and the Joslyn Art Museum showcase the city’s artistic and historical heritage, while the Steelhouse Omaha and the Omaha Performing Art Center host a variety of world-class performances throughout the year.

Sports fans also have plenty to cheer about in Omaha, with the city hosting events like the College World Series at the Charles Schwab Field Omaha, drawing baseball fans from around the country and is home to the Creighton Bluejays, member of NCAA Division I and Big East Conference. Additionally, Omaha’s parks and outdoor spaces, including the renowned Henry Doorly Zoo and Aquarium and the Heartland of America Park, provide ample opportunities for recreation and exploration.

With its strong economy, rich cultural scene, and welcoming community, Omaha offers something for everyone, making it an ideal destination to live, work and play.
